CASE HISTORY: 44-year-old female patient with known case of malignant melanoma. Patient presents with severe headache. FINDINGS:
Multiple hyperdense contrast-enhancing mass lesions in the frontal lobes and in the left cerebellar hemisphere. Hypodense area around masses. DIAGNOSIS: Multiple brain metastases in known case of malignant melanoma. Perifocal edemas.
DIFFERENTIAL DIAGNOSIS: Brain tumors (glioblastoma)
